The 30-second read
Why it matters
New $550M 4.900% senior notes due 2032 change EXR’s liability structure and future interest expense; market reaction depends on whether this is incremental funding versus refinancing and on any covenant/guarantee changes not shown in the excerpt.

Background
The 8-K reports entry into a material definitive agreement and includes a supplemental indenture governing issuance/terms of senior notes, with multiple prior supplemental indentures referenced.
Ticker impact
Extra Space Storage Inc. entered a material definitive agreement via a 16th supplemental indenture for $550M of 4.900% senior notes due 2032.
Near-term trading impact likely modest; investors may focus on leverage/cost of capital implications rather than immediate earnings.
An 8-K indenture supplement is a primary-source capital-markets disclosure, but the excerpt doesn’t include proceeds use, pricing details beyond coupon/maturity, or covenant changes that would drive a large repricing by itself.
